Environmental Studies. . .
• Environmental studies deals with every issues that
affects a living organism. It is essentially a
multidisciplinary approach that brings about an
appreciation of our natural world and human impact on
its integrity. It is an applied science, as it seeks practical
answers to the increasingly important questions of how
to make human civilization sustainable on the finite
resources that are available.
• Its components include biology, geology, chemistry,
physics, engineering, sociology, health, anthropology,
economics, statistics, computers and philosophy.
Scope of Environmental Studies…
• Both science and Social Science
• Multidisciplinary Field
• Lives are inextricably linked to our surroundings and inevitably affect
them
• Web of life
• Dependence on nature – “Mother Nature”
• Technological innovations
• Industrial development and intensive agriculture has diluted environment
• Sustainable development
